Verifying SRP Configuration
Step 1
Verify that your SRP contexts were created and configured properly by entering the show srp info command (Exec
Mode).

Modifying the Source Context for ICSR
To modify the source context of core service:
Step 1
Add the Border Gateway Protocol (BGP) router AS-path and configure the gateway IP address, neighbor IP address,
remote IP address in the source context where the core network service is configured, by applying the example
configuration in
